Technology
Quiet from a headline perspective as market continues to wait for Powell on Friday and Nvidia earnings next Wed. Path of least resistance remains higher… more talk about the post-NFP/BoJ drawdown as a technical move rather than any meaningful shift in the macro narrative, particularly with the VIX down over 60% in the last couple of weeks. Nothing on the US economic calendar again today.
PANW revenue beat by 1% while EPS 7% ahead and company talked up momentum behind platform strategy. Boosts buyback by additional $500MM. Majority of street taking PT up. Question is did PANW take market share from CRWD?
AAPL - Apple’s First Made-in-India iPhone Pro Models Coming This Year – Bloomberg
FN - Shares rise 8.8% after first-quarter forecasts for adjusted earnings per share and revenue topped the average analyst estimates. Analysts note AI momentum as company issues strong outlook for the current quarter.

Short-term overbought on the oscillators so some chop would be healthy and not unexpected
Last 10 years, $SPX up 8 days in a row 4 times, very rare. Each time it took a breather the very next day, w/average loss of .47%.
Not the end of the world, having said that, SPX McClellan Oscillator just under the Savvy Overbought level. So we'll see...
